It reads pending appointments from the scheduling database, renders reminder messages, and hands them to the outbound notification queue. The job is stateless; retries are idempotent via a dedupe token per appointment. Deploys roll out through the staging ring first, where a synthetic patient roster is used. No live patient data leaves the cluster boundary. The production job runs with the configuration shown below.

settings of bahif-yajof:
JORIX_PIN=2662
JORIX_TENANT=rusax
JORIX_METRICS_HOST=metrics.jorix.xolmario.corp
JORIX_SEAL=seal_a93c2147
JORIX_STANDBY_TEAM=wenius

Quick heads-up on the shiny new fourth floor at Marlow Point: visitors are welcome, but they must be signed in at the pod by the lifts and wear a guest lanyard at all times. Don't let anyone tailgate through the glass doors, even if they look friendly. If you're escorting a guest up yourself, punch in the door code shown below.

badge for kahif-kahog: bdg-QW-0

Before reviewing changes to the Larkspur mobile app's deep-link router, please verify the route manifest in `linkmap.yaml` against the staging matrix maintained by the Tidewell platform team. Each incoming URI is normalized, matched against the manifest, and dispatched to the corresponding screen controller; unmatched links must fall through to the Welcome screen, never to a crash. Resolution telemetry is posted to our internal Pathfinder service on every cold start. For local verification, authenticate to Pathfinder using the key below.

API key for bageg-kajef: vxb2-ss

# Building Access — Shared Lab, Floor 3

The Penhallow lab on floor 3 is shared with the Corvane Systems analytics team. Reception must verify the visitor is on either team's roster before granting entry. Corvane staff badge in at the north turnstile; Penhallow staff use the lab door directly. No unescorted guests. Deliveries go to the loading bay, never the lab. Escalate disputes to the floor warden. For after-hours entry, reception issues the standing door code noted below.

badge for hahaf-yahig: bdg-IGAAD-4